About Ergonomic Designs Bathrooms:

Ergonomic Designs is a UK based family owned company, and began trading in August 2001. Since then, we have come a long way and more recently we have branched out and now sell a range of kitchen sinks and taps as well as our better known bathroom products. We believe that every customer deserves the best service and products and realise that every bathroom is different, which is why we sell items from well known brands as well as our own branded high quality, but lower priced items. Hi, This is part of the BTL Alba range. There are thousands of shades of white. This item will only match white gloss units from within the BTL Alba range. Not all manufacturers will use the same shade of white which is why it is important to only buy from within the same range if you require an exact match. This is not a fault with the product.
